Force MainPart number on GA labels?

I'd like to force the labels on a large GA to give me the main part number, not the single part number. Is this possible? My model has weldments, and it is hard to pick the main part in plan.

now as you wrote it, I remember, this default is only for singlepart details, there you will see on which MP it is attached (if there're more then one).
In GA drawings, this is not possible.
But as Workaround:

  • open the modelbrowser, select Mainpart
  • tick the box for "allow changes" and then add the column for example for Userattribute1 now it will take a few minutes 😃
  • select the parts of a MP and add the MP number to the userattribute.

But this is not working if the singlepart is attached to more then one Mainpart! So be careful with that.

@dcubbedge I need one of those guys too 😄 This is one of those nuisance things that forces us to adapt. Just prior to numbering, because of this reason, I will usually go through model  doing _AstM4CommCreateMainPart. For structural work it usually isn't an issue but with stairs, rails, and other misc stuff it's irritating trying to pick out the main part. For stairs I'll usually assign the inside stringer the main part so in elevation I'm not constantly referring back to model to find out what it is. 

 

Autodesk should implement into labels a feature that allows us to pick any part of an assembly and display the main mark in label.
